How Do I Speed Dry Fondant/gumpaste Heart?
Decorating By Parable Updated 14 Jul 2012 , 3:13pm by kimbm04r
I'm not sure how long you have, or how big/thick it is, but I would start over and this time use mostly gumpaste and add A LOT of tyolse power to it. Work fast, and let it set up. Should be hard in no time.
I agree with Isabelle24 but I use a fan on low speed with some circulation on the bottom too.
Put it in the oven with the light on but the oven turned off. You won't believe how hot it will get in there with just the light on. I have dried flowers made from gumpaste like this when I need it in a hurry.
I use my dehydrator on low. I can even stack the extra tray on it when I do lots of flowers. The fan circulates the heat nicely.
